﻿.banner{background:#eef0f4}.item{height:280px}.carousel-indicators .active{width:12px;height:12px;margin:0;background-color:#E54D4C;border:1px solid #E54D4C}.carousel-control.left,.carousel-control.right{background-image:none;width:42px;height:42px;background:rgba(0,0,0,.51);top:40%}.carousel-control.left{left:5px}.carousel-control.right{right:5px}.fa-angle-left,.fa-angle-right{font-size:2em}.bread_nav{margin:10px 0}.bread_nav h1{display:inline;font-size:14px}.bread_nav{color:#CACFDD}.bread_nav>a{color:#CACFDD}.content div{padding:0}.content_right{position:relative}.content .title{background:rgba(59,153,240,.95);background:#3B99F0\9;float:left;width:100%;height:60px;border-radius:5px;box-shadow:0 0 1px 1px rgba(132,132,132,.4);margin-bottom:20px;position:absolute;  +left:0;}.content .title>div{height:60px;color:#fff;font-size:15px;padding:15px 10px;position:relative;z-index:2;-width:190px;-padding-right:0}.content .title input{border:none;border-radius:5px;background:#51A7F4;height:30px;box-shadow:0 1px 1px 1px rgba(49,102,149,.14);padding-left:8px;margin-left:5px;width:70%;text-align:left;-color:#fff}.choose{background:#1268B5!important;z-index:1000!important}li{list-style:none}.hot,.recommend{width:60px;width:50px\9;height:33px;border:none;border-radius:8px;background:#3A88D2;position:relative;z-index:100;-color:#fff}.recommend{margin-left:-10px}.cities,.meeting_cat,.meeting_time{width:470px;background:rgba(255,255,255,.95);background:#fff\9;border-radius:3px;box-shadow:0 0 2px 1px rgba(153,153,153,.12);position:absolute;top:70px;left:0;padding:10px 0 10px 20px;display:none;border:1px solid #eee}.meeting_cat li{width:24%;display:inline-block;padding-left:7px;line-height:35px}.meeting_cat li a{color:#7C8395!important;font-size:14px}.content .title div img{position:absolute;bottom:-11px;left:21%;display:none;z-index:1001}.meeting_cat li a:hover{color:#3E8DDA!important}.cities{padding:20px;width:355px}.cities li a{font-size:14px;color:#7C8396!important}.cities li a:hover{color:#3E8DDA!important}.cities li span{color:#000;font-size:17px;display:block}.cities .hot_city{width:100%;color:#C2C5D6;font-size:14px;border-bottom:1px solid #D8D7DF;padding:0 0 10px}.hot_city a{color:#7C8395!important;padding:0}.cities .letter{width:100%;line-height:25px;float:left}.cities .letter a{width:18%;display:inline-block;line-height:30px}.cities .letter span{padding:10px 0}.meeting_time{padding:10px 0}.meeting_time li{padding:0 20px;line-height:30px}.meeting_time li a:hover{color:#3E8DDA!important}.meeting_time .rencent{width:100%;border-bottom:1px solid #D8D7DF;padding:20px}.meeting_time .rencent a{color:#7C8395!important;padding-right:30px;font-size:14px;padding-left:6px}.meeting_time li span{display:block;border-bottom:1px solid #D8D7DF;color:#000;font-size:16px;width:16%;text-align:center;padding:10px 5px 3px;margin-bottom:15px}.meeting_time li a{font-size:14px;color:#7C8395!important;padding-right:28px;padding-left:5px}.calendar{display:inline-block;background:#2B80D0;padding:7px 10px;border-radius:5px;position:relative;left:4%}#start_time{position:absolute;bottom:-17px;width:100%;height:43px;left:0;opacity:0;filter:alpha(opacity=0)}.laydate_body .laydate_y .laydate_yms ul li{width:50%!important}.email_take{width:100px}.hot_rec{padding-left:3%!important}.content_right{width:78%;+width:76%;float:left}.content_left{width:22%;float:left;padding-left:20px!important;position:relative}.email_take{width:100%;height:60px;border-radius:5px;border:none;background:#3490E7;color:#fff;font-size:19px;outline:0;box-shadow:0 0 1px 1px rgba(132,132,132,.4);-webkit-transition:all .2s linear;-moz-transition:all .2s linear;-ms-transition:all .2s linear;-o-transition:all .2s linear;transition:all .2s linear;position:relative}.email_take:hover{background:#2e7fcc}#emailTakeForm{width:94%;padding:15px;position:absolute;top:68px;left:20px;background:#FFF;border-radius:5px;box-shadow:0 0 7px 0 rgba(132,132,132,.33);display:none;z-index:1000}.img{position:absolute;top:60px;left:45%;display:none;z-index:1001}#emailTakeForm input,#emailTakeForm select{width:100%;height:40px;border:none;border-radius:5px;background:#E9E9F1;padding-left:8px;margin-bottom:15px;color:#7C8393;font-size:15px;padding-top:8px\9}#emailTakeForm input::-webkit-input-placeholder{color:#7C8393}#emailTakeForm input[name=checkcode]{width:49%}.post{width:100%;height:40px;border:none;background:#E64D4F;color:#fff;border-radius:4px;font-size:16px;outline:0}.meeting_list{padding:20px!important;background:#FFF;height:183px;border-bottom:1px solid #D8D7DF;border-left:4px solid rgba(105,175,250,0);-webkit-transition:all .3s linear;-moz-transition:all .3s linear;-ms-transition:all .3s linear;-o-transition:all .3s linear;transition:all .3s linear;+width:95%}.meeting_list:hover{border-left:4px solid #69AFFA;background:#F2F2F4}.meeting_list:hover .meeting_name a{color:#3B99F0!important}.meeting_name{color:#5E5E5E!important;font-size:17px;width:100%;white-space:nowrap;text-overflow:ellipsis;overflow:hidden;-webkit-transition:all .3s linear;-moz-transition:all .3s linear;-ms-transition:all .3s linear;-o-transition:all .3s linear;transition:all .3s linear;margin:0 0 10px}.meeting_name a{color:#5E5E5E!important}.meeting_des{width:100%;color:#8C8C8C;height:40px;text-overflow:-o-ellipsis-lastline;overflow:hidden;text-overflow:ellipsis;display:-webkit-box;-webkit-line-clamp:2;-webkit-box-orient:vertical}.m_time input[name=time]{width:50%;margin:0 15px 0 5px}.detail{padding:0 10px 0 20px!important;border-right:1px solid #D8D7DF;-width:450px;+width:57%}.meeting_tag>a{color:#99A0B1!important;font-size:12px;background:#E1E1EB;border-radius:5px;margin-right:10px;padding:2px 5px}.addr{padding-top:8px;margin:0}.addr span{margin-right:10%;color:#99A0B1}.addr span a{color:#8C8C8C!important}.price{padding-top:9px!important}.price p:first-child{height:80px}.price p{color:#8C8C8C;font-size:12px;margin-top:17px}.price p span{color:#E64E50;font-size:19px}.past{text-align:center;color:#5E5E5E;font-size:17px;clear:both;padding:5px 0;border-bottom:1px solid #E3E7F0}.past span{position:relative;top:16px;background:#f3f3f3;padding:0 15px}.guoqi{position:absolute;left:0;top:0}.hot_theme{width:100%;background:#FFF;-border:1px solid #eee}.app_down,.hot_theme{width:100%;background:#FFF;box-shadow:0 0 7px 0 rgba(132,132,132,.33);margin-top:20px;border:1px solid #eee\9}.hot_theme p:first-child{margin:0;padding:0 15px;color:#535A6C;font-size:16px;line-height:35px;border-bottom:1px solid #f9f9f9}.app_down{padding:10px!important;float:left}.app_down>div{width:50%;float:left}.app_down>div>p:first-child{color:#39414E;font-size:14px;padding:7px;padding-bottom:0}.app_down>div>a{background:#39414E;border-radius:3px;padding:5px;display:inline-block}.app_down>div>a:hover{background:rgba(57,65,78,.61)}.xing{color:red;position:absolute;left:2%;top:29px}@media (max-width:1200px){.m_time input[name=time]{margin:0 0 0 5px}.hot_rec{padding-left:0!important}.calendar{padding:7px 5px}}@media (max-width:1200px){.m_time input[name=time]{margin:0 0 0 5px}.hot_rec{padding-left:0!important}.calendar{padding:7px 5px}}.not{border:1px solid red!important}@font-face{font-family:close_font;src:url(./css/close_iconfont.ttf)}.close{font-family:close_font;position:absolute;right:15px;top:15px;font-size:18px;line-height:1!important}.all_events{width:100%}.all_city li .select,.m_time li .select,.meeting_cat li .select{color:#3B99F0!important}.banner{width:100%;background:0 0;overflow:hidden;min-width:1200px}.big_box{width:1200px;margin:0 auto;height:300px;position:relative;z-index:10;+ overflow: hidden;}.review_box{position:relative;left:-1200px;transition:all .3s ease-out;width:9600px}.review_box a{position:relative;float:left;width:1200px;height:300px;display:block}.review_box a img{width:100%;height:300px}.next,.prev{position:absolute;height:300px;top:0;background:rgba(255,255,255,.83);background:#fff \0;z-index:99}.prev{right:100%}.next{left:100%}.next a,.prev a{width:37px;height:72px;background-image:url(./images/index_login_bg.32.png);display:block;margin:auto;cursor:pointer;position:absolute;left:0;right:0;top:0;bottom:0}.prev a{background-position:-114px 0}.prev a:hover{background-position:-77px 0}.next a{background-position:-37px 0}.next a:hover{background-position:0 0}div.jqcloud{font-family:'微软雅黑';font-size:10px;line-height:normal;text-align:center}div.jqcloud a{font-size:inherit;text-decoration:none}div.jqcloud span{display:inline-block}div.jqcloud span.w10{font-size:200%;padding:5px 2px}div.jqcloud span.w9{font-size:190%;padding:5px 2px}div.jqcloud span.w8{font-size:180%;padding:5px 2px}div.jqcloud span.w7{font-size:175%;padding:5px 2px}div.jqcloud span.w6{font-size:170%;padding:5px 2px}div.jqcloud span.w5{font-size:165%;padding:5px 2px}div.jqcloud span.w4{font-size:160%;padding:5px 2px}div.jqcloud span.w3{font-size:155%;padding:5px 2px}div.jqcloud span.w2{font-size:150%;padding:5px 2px}div.jqcloud span.w1{font-size:145%;padding:5px 2px}div.jqcloud span.w0{font-size:140%;padding:5px 2px}div.jqcloud{color:#09f}div.jqcloud a{color:inherit}div.jqcloud a:hover{color:#0df}div.jqcloud a:hover{color:#0cf}div.jqcloud span.w10{color:#1067C6}div.jqcloud span.w9{color:#116fd5}div.jqcloud span.w8{color:#1270d8}div.jqcloud span.w7{color:#579AE8}div.jqcloud span.w6{color:#579AE8}div.jqcloud span.w5{color:#579AE8}div.jqcloud span.w4{color:#8DC2F8}div.jqcloud span.w3{color:#8DC2F8}div.jqcloud span.w2{color:#8DC2F8}div.jqcloud span.w1{color:#8DC2F8}div.jqcloud{overflow:hidden;position:relative}#my_words span{cursor:pointer}.classify,.all_city{+width:23%}.m_time{+width:32%}.hot_rec{+width:10%}.deserve_event{+margin: 0}.title div input,.hot_rec button{  color: #fff;}
.list_font{font-family: 'list_iconfont'; }
.and span{  display: block;  width: 18px;  height: 22px;  background: url("./images/hdj_allbgs.png") no-repeat 0px -148px;  }
.apple span{  display: block;  width: 18px;  height: 22px;  background: url("./images/hdj_allbgs.png") no-repeat 0px -501px;  }
.ewm{  width: 112px;  height: 112px;   background: url("./images/hdj_allbgs.png") no-repeat 0px -270px;  }
.deserve_event{
    padding: 10px 15px;
}
body{
    font-family: PingFang SC,Lantinghei SC,Helvetica Neue,Helvetica,Arial,Microsoft YaHei,\\5FAE\8F6F\96C5\9ED1,STHeitiSC-Light,simsun,\\5B8B\4F53,WenQuanYi Zen Hei,WenQuanYi Micro Hei,"sans-serif" !important;
}
.deserve_event li{
    list-style: none;
    padding: 5px 0;
    width: 100%;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
}
.deserve_event li a{
    font-size: 14px;
    color: #333;
}
.deserve_event li:hover span{
    border-left: 7px solid #1373DA;
}
.arrow-right {
    width: 0;
    height: 0;
    border-top: 6px solid transparent;
    border-left: 7px solid #d9d9d9;
    display: inline-block;
    border-bottom: 6px solid transparent;
    margin-right: 3px;
}
#hot_tags{
    padding: 15px 0 5px 16px;
}
#hot_tags span{
    display: inline-block;
    padding: 1px 8px;
    border:1px solid #d9d9d9;
    color: #666;
    border-radius: 12px;
    margin-right: 14px;
    margin-bottom: 10px;
    transition: all .2s linear;
}
#hot_tags span a{
    color: #333;
    transition: all .2s linear;
    font-size: 13px;
}
#hot_tags span:hover{
    border-color: #1373DA;
}
#hot_tags span a:hover{
    color: #1373DA;
}
.condition{
    width: 100%;
    background: #fff;
    padding: 15px 15px 0 !important;
    /*border-radius: 5px;*/
    color: #333;
    position: absolute;
    left:0;
    top:0;
}
.condition ul{padding: 0;margin: 0}
.condition li{
    list-style: none;
    float: left;
    width: 95%;
    margin-bottom: 10px;
    height: 25px;
    overflow: hidden;
    position: relative;
    transition: all .3s linear;
}
.m_caret{
    position: absolute;
    right: -15px;
    top: 1px;
    font-size: 12px;
}
.condition .first_li{
    width: 5%;
    color: #333;
    /*font-weight: bold;*/
}
.condition li a{
    color: #8A9199;
    display: inline-block;
    padding: 2px 10px;
    margin-bottom: 10px;
    border-radius: 2px;
    margin-right:7px;
}
.condition li a:hover{
    color: #3B99F0;
}
.condition li a.select{
    background: #E1EDFA;
    color: #177EE5;
}
.eventList{padding: 10px!important;*width: 31%;width: 33.33%\0;float: left;*padding: 10px 0!important;*margin:0 10px}
.eventList a img{
    *max-width: 100% !important;
}
.eventList .into{
    background: #fff;
    width: 100%;
    padding-bottom: 10px;
    /*border:1px solid red;*/
    transform: scale(1);
    transition: all .3s linear;
}
.into:hover{

    box-shadow:0 0 10px 1px rgba(0, 0, 0, 0.21);
}
.into a:hover{
    color: #3B99F0;
}
.into h3{
    font-size: 16px;
    padding: 0 10px;
    margin: 10px 0;
    width: 100%;
    overflow: hidden;
    text-overflow: ellipsis;
    white-space: nowrap;
    *width: 90%;
    font-weight: normal;
}
.into h3 a{
    color: #000;
    transition: all .3s linear;
}
.into p{
    padding: 0 10px;
    margin:0;
}
.meeting_tag{
    height: 22px;
    overflow: hidden;
    color: #999;
}
.meeting_tag>a{
    font-size: 14px;
    color: #999 !important;
    margin-right: 2px;
    background: none;
    display: inline-block;
}
.address{
    font-size: 12px;
    padding-top: 10px !important;
}
.address a{
    color: #666666;
}
.address .m_iconfont{
    font-size: 14px;
}
.address img{margin-right: 5px}
.pc{
    color: red;
    float: right;
    font-size: 14px;
}

.hot_theme{
    box-shadow: none;
}
.hot_theme p span{
    color: #000;
    padding-left: 8px;
    border-left:6px solid #1373DA;
}
.email_order{
    width: 90%;
    margin: 15px auto;
    position: relative;
}
.email_order input{
    width: 100%;
    *width: 95%;
    height: 40px;
    *height: 30px;
    border:1px solid #989697;
    border-radius: 8px;
    outline: none;
    padding-left: 10px;
    padding-top: 7px\0;
    *padding-top: 7px;
}
.email_order button{
    position: absolute;
    right:0;
    top:0;
    height: 40px;
    width: 60px;
    background: #1274D9;
    color: #fff;
    font-size: 16px;
    border:none;
    border-radius: 8px;
    outline: none;
}
.dc_vd{height: 45px;padding: 0!important;position: relative}
.dc_vd a{
    float: left;
    width: 50%;
    height: 45px;
    font-size: 16px;
    color: #000;
    text-align: center;
    line-height: 45px;
    cursor: pointer;
}
.dc_vd .active{
    color: #1475D6;
}
.dc_vd .line{
    position: absolute;
    width: 50%;
    height: 3px;
    background: #1475D6;
    left:0;
    bottom: 0;
    transition: all .2s ease-out;
}
.deserve_event li a:hover{
    color: #1475D6;
    text-decoration: underline !important;
}
.deserve_event li a img{
    margin-right: 5px;
}
.docs,.video{display: none}
ul.active{
    display: block;
}
.new_event li a{
    color: #1475D6;
    text-decoration: underline !important;
}
.hot_theme{
    margin:0 0 20px;
}
.hot_theme p a{
    *float: none;
    *font-size: 14px;
}
.event_left {
    width: 22%;
    float: left;
    padding-left: 20px!important;
    position: relative;
}
.pagination ul .page_active{
    background: #1475D6;
}
.pagination ul li{
    background: #FFF;
    border-radius: 0;
    margin-right: 8px;
}
.pagination ul li a{
    color: #333 !important;
}

#time{
    position: absolute;
    left: 0;
    top: 0;
    width: 35px;
    opacity: 0;
    height: 32px;
    filter:alpha(opacity=0);     /* IE 8 */
}
.date{font-size: 14px;}
.loading{
    animation: loading .7s infinite linear;
}
@keyframes loading {
    from{
        transform: rotateZ(0deg);
    }
    to{
        transform: rotateZ(360deg);
    }
}